He called these story-songs. "The Kenny Rogers Story" is one of the many greatest hits collections issued by country music singer Kenny Rogers. It was never released in the US, and collects most of his UK Top 40 pop hits as well as various other singles that, while they never made it to high positions in the mainstream charts there, were popular among fans of both country and easy listening/middle of the road genres.
